Reason for opting Pashmina Shawl at wedding:
Keywords: comfort, fashion, custom, versatility.
- Comfort: Pashmina shawls are a good option for cold weather or indoor ceremonies because they are made of a fine, lightweight wool that offers warmth and insulation.
- Fashion: Pashmina shawls are frequently regarded as elegant and opulent garments with intricate designs and deep hues that can enhance a bride’s bridal gown or overall appearance.
- Custom: Pashmina shawls have a long tradition in South Asian weddings, where the bride frequently receives them as gifts or dons them as a prestige and wealth symbol.
- Versatility: Because of their many different methods to drape them, pashmina shawls are a versatile accessory that can be worn in a variety of ways to fit the bride’s preferences or the occasion.
Key Factors of Pashmina Shawl:
Keywords: Cultural Heritage, Craftsmanship, Status and prestige, Sustainability
Pashmina shawls have a rich cultural and historical background, especially in South Asia where they have long been valued. Here are a few of the main reasons Pashmina shawl are important:
Cultural Heritage: Pashmina shawls are closely associated with Kashmir’s cultural legacy, which has a longstanding reputation for its fine wool and weaving customs. Kashmir is located in the Himalayas. It has been handed down through the generations how to weave Pashmina shawls, and the shawls themselves are regarded as a symbol of the area’s rich cultural heritage.
Craftsmanship: Pashmina shawls are frequently made by hand using age-old methods, requiring days or even weeks to complete each one. The intricate weaving process calls for a high level of skill and accuracy, and the finished shawls are regarded as a testament to the weavers’ ability.
Status and prestige: In South Asian cultures, where they are given as gifts to mark important events like weddings, births, and festivals, pashmina shawls are frequently seen as a symbol of wealth, status, and prestige. A Pashmina blanket is prized for its elegance and sophistication.
Sustainability: The Capra hircus goat, is used to produce pashmina wool. Pashmina shawls are an eco-friendly option because the goats are grown sustainably and the wool is gathered using a method that does not harm the animal.

Tips to Buy the Best Wedding Pashmina Shawl:
Keywords: High-quality wool, Design and color, Dimensions and design, Brand and image, Cost.
Here are some suggestions to help you pick the finest wedding Pashmina shawl if you’re shopping for one:
- High-quality wool with a fine, delicate texture that feels luxurious to the touch should be used to make Pashmina shawls. To make sure it is manufactured entirely of Pashmina wool and not a blend of other fibers, check the label.
- Design and color: Opt for a design and color that go well with the bride’s bridal gown and general fashion sense. When choosing a color and pattern, take into account the location, season, and wedding motif.
- Dimensions and design: Pashmina shawls are available in a variety of dimensions and designs, including classic rectangular shawls and circular wraps. Pick a size and form that complements the bride’s physique and style preferences.
- Brand and image: Search for a reputable Pashmina shawl brand or seller that has a solid name for product quality and customer support. Request recommendations from friends and relatives and read reviews.
- Cost: The cost of pashmina shawls varies based on brand, design, and quality. To get the most for your money, set a budget and check costs from various vendors.
